Fire Doors: Importance, Design, Regulation, Maintenance, and Testing

fire door manufacturers

Fire doors are an essential component of fire safety in buildings. They are designed to prevent the spread of fire and smoke, providing a safe exit route for occupants and protecting the property. In this article, we will explore the importance of fire doors, their design and function, regulation, maintenance, and testing.

Importance of Fire Doors

Fire doors play a critical role in preventing the spread of fire and smoke within buildings. In the event of a fire, they help to contain the fire to the room or area where it started, preventing it from spreading to other parts of the building. This containment can significantly reduce the damage caused by the fire and improve the chances of survival for occupants.

Fire doors are particularly crucial in buildings with multiple floors or rooms. They can provide a safe exit route for occupants, allowing them to escape the building quickly and safely. They can also protect the property, reducing the financial impact of a fire.

Design and Function of Fire Doors

Fire doors are designed to withstand high temperatures and prevent the spread of fire and smoke. They are made from fire-resistant materials such as steel, glass, or timber, and they are usually fitted with intumescent strips that expand when exposed to heat, sealing the gap between the door and the frame.

The performance of a fire door is measured by its fire rating, which indicates the amount of time the door can withstand exposure to fire and still maintain its integrity. The fire rating is expressed in minutes, and it can range from 30 minutes to 240 minutes, depending on the level of fire protection required.

Fire doors also have a self-closing mechanism that ensures they close automatically in the event of a fire. This mechanism prevents the spread of fire and smoke through the building, providing a safe escape route for occupants.

Regulation of Fire Doors

Fire doors are regulated by building codes and standards, which vary by country and region. In the UK, fire doors are subject to the requirements of the Building Regulations and the Fire Safety Order.

Building Regulations require that fire doors be installed in certain locations within buildings, such as corridors, stairwells, and between different types of occupancy. They also specify the minimum fire rating required for each location, based on the occupancy and size of the building.

The Fire Safety Order requires building owners and managers to conduct a fire risk assessment of their premises, including the fire doors. The assessment should identify any risks or hazards related to fire safety and provide recommendations for mitigating them.

Maintenance of Fire Doors

Regular inspection and maintenance of fire doors are essential to ensure that they function correctly in the event of a fire. Building owners and managers should establish a maintenance schedule for their fire doors, which should include regular inspections and testing.

Visual inspections should be conducted at least once a year, and more frequently in high-traffic areas. During the inspection, the door and frame should be examined for any signs of damage or wear, such as cracks, warping, or holes. The hinges, door closers, locks, and other hardware should also be examined to ensure that they are functioning correctly.

The self-closing mechanism should also be tested regularly to ensure that the door closes properly. A simple test involves opening the door to a 90-degree angle and releasing it. The door should close and latch by itself without any additional force.

The seals around the door and frame should also be examined for any signs of damage or wear. These seals help to prevent the spread of smoke and fire, and they should be replaced if they are damaged or missing.

Cleaning and lubricating the door and its hardware can also help to prevent wear and tear. The door should be cleaned with a mild detergent and warm water, and the hardware should be lubricated with a silicone spray or similar lubric.
